This PR is a regression on the mainline: GCC spins forever compiling a loop.
The problem originates in the GCSE pass: the case-that-can't-never-happen
described in gcse.c:find_avail_set() happens, because the availability info
provided by lcm.c is flawed.
The problem is that the last cprop pass of GCSE is allowed to cprop into
conditional jumps, so its first sub-pass (local cprop pass) is allowed to do
so as well. Now this first sub-pass causes a BB to become orphaned (no more
predecessor), so the LCM code is fooled.
The ad-hoc fix is to clean up the CFG between the local cprop pass and the
main cprop pass when edges have been purged.
Now the very problem is that the construct
if (count) {
if (count)
locked = 1;
else
locked = 1;
if (!locked)
continue;
}
is not fully simplified by the CSE1+jump optimization pass. We end up with:
if (count) {
locked = 1;
if (!locked)
continue;
}
which of course is caught by the local cprop subpass of GCSE.
So what to do ? Is the ad-hoc fix the way to go or is there anything to do
before the GCSE pass ?
